The requirements for pharmaceutical manufacturing are constantly increasing, especially regarding sustainability, safety, and efficiency in various production environments. The new i series of tablet presses from Fette Compacting specifically addresses these challenges. It offers platform-based models that allow flexible adjustments and are characterized by advanced energy management and modern safety solutions. Furthermore, the machines are standardly dustproof and can optionally be equipped with a containment package. This provides optimal protection for operators up to safety level OEB4.

Thanks to their versatile applications, the new i series enables manufacturers to quickly adapt to market changes while complying with regulatory requirements. This combination of high flexibility and safety is the result of a completely redesigned machine generation based on a common technology platform. With three model variants, the series offers additional diversity for tailored alignment with the individual production requirements of pharmaceutical manufacturers: The F10i is optimized for flexible production of smaller batches, the F20i serves as a versatile all-rounder, while the F30i is designed as a double rotary tablet press for maximum production volumes.

Another advantage of all three models: they are system-compatible across generations. The process-relevant assemblies are identical to those of the previous i series, which is used worldwide by many manufacturers. Consequently, existing dies and segment rotors can be easily reused. This significantly shortens the qualification and validation time for a new machine—from several months to just a few days.

Dustproof construction and supplementary containment package from Fette Compacting

A central feature of the new generation of tablet presses is comprehensive operator protection. All models come standard with a dustproof design that extends from the press chamber to the interfaces between the machine and process equipment. A uniform negative pressure inside the press prevents dust from escaping to the outside. This effectively avoids contact between operators and pharmaceutical active ingredients.

To ensure maximum safety throughout the entire tablet production process, suitable technological solutions and a largely automated production flow are crucial. A tablet press must reliably and efficiently compress powders and granulates. Therefore, the machines of the i series can be equipped with a special containment package for the processing of medicines with active or highly active ingredients, achieving safety level OEB 4. In this case, special sensors monitor the safety of the entire system and warn of overpressure. If a leak occurs, the system emits acoustic and visual signals.

Fully automated tablet presses for increased safety

A fully automated tablet process further enhances operator safety. The containment remains actively sealed from filling the machine to removing the tablets. Access to the machine interior is via glove ports in the window panels, monitored by the machine’s safety control system. Each of these interventions is equipped with a safety sensor. A Rapid Transfer Port (RTP) allows for the loading and unloading of materials, tools, and punches. Additionally, access to the containment controls is restricted to authorized operators, and all inputs and changes are thoroughly documented in logs.

Tablet presses with a focus on sustainability

The new i series of tablet presses supports sustainability not only through high energy efficiency but also through environmentally friendly production processes. All models feature intelligent energy monitoring that records energy consumption in real-time. This allows users to precisely monitor and optimize electricity usage, reducing costs and improving the CO2 footprint. Thanks to improved cleanability and reduced maintenance effort, resource consumption decreases. This is partly achieved by reducing the cleaning surfaces by up to 74 percent, significantly shortening cleaning times and substantially reducing the use of cleaning agents and water.

Optimized tablet flow and rotor change system

Numerous design features contribute to the performance and versatility of the new i series. This includes the new multi-format discharge, which ensures a trouble-free process for different tablet shapes and sizes. The system minimizes friction resistance and prevents material jams, increasing operational safety and enhancing product quality.

An improved rotor change system significantly shortens the time required for component exchange and setup times. This allows switching between different products in just a few minutes. The F20i is equipped with a special mechanical manual rotor tensioning system designed for particularly quick and safe conversions. The rotor can be exchanged without special tools, making the machine ideal for production environments with frequent product changes.

Digitally connectable tablet presses for modern pharmaceutical production

In pharmaceutical manufacturing, where high efficiency and strict compliance with regulatory requirements are crucial, modern digital networking of tablet processes is becoming increasingly important. The new i series is well-equipped for this, as it is fully "digital ready" and can be easily integrated into digital production systems. Thanks to modern interfaces, the machines can be particularly easily connected with a Manufacturing Execution System (MES) and the Internet of Things (IoT). This enables continuous process monitoring and control, sustainably improving efficiency and compliance.

The user-friendly software simplifies operation and monitoring of the tablet presses. Various software solutions, such as the freely positionable Human Machine Interface (HMI), help less experienced users operate intuitively and avoid errors. With mobile monitoring functions, operators can access and manage production data in real-time on mobile devices, enabling quick responses to disruptions or deviations in the production process. Additionally, a Workflow Operation Wizard supports operators with clear instructions for standard processes. The wizard allows for convenient saving of work steps, setting process flows, and calling up checklists.

Additional output increase with FS12® punches

Tablet tooling is considered the performance driver of the entire tablet process, and efficiency can be further increased with the new i series through this route. Fundamentally, Fette Compacting’s tablet tools, through an optimal design of the tablet press, rotor, and tooling, significantly improve production efficiency. The optimal interplay results in longer tool life, reduced maintenance, and lower spare parts costs.

In addition, Fette Compacting offers, beyond the standard range of internationally normed punch designs, company-specific standards with the
FS®-Technology. All FS12® punches feature application-optimized head shapes and smooth running behavior, which optimizes the overall process—meaning increased compression hold time, quieter operation, and reduced wear on the involved components. Significant efficiency improvements are especially possible. For example, with the FS12® punch adapted to standard requirements, output can be increased by up to 40% without changing production time or additional personnel. The FS12® punch is compatible with all machines of the old and new i series, thus providing users with additional options for the optimal use of the three new models.
